Output dbc463af039d941886c228c80ac06b37726d60f88677a7506790737490a70c53:44

value
944333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d1809621ee432157f93affe5fb249c3ce6a03f OP_EQUAL
address
323CvbP95i8R53s2RKHC8XKy4QLe9hbDGp
transaction
dbc463af039d941886c228c80ac06b37726d60f88677a7506790737490a70c53
spent
true